Hello,
I sent some goods back in accordance with the seller's refund policy and followed it up with an email query a couple of weeks later. They emailed back to notify me that the order satus was now 'refunded'.
I waited another couple of weeks and still no money in my PayPal a/c. When I emailed them again, my email came back to me as undelivered. Their website has also gone. As there is no active website, I can't complete the dispute form. I've lost out on about £27.
Do I have any protection with this issue, or do I have to write this one off as a bad experience?

If you funded the original paypal payment to the seller with a debit or credit card then it won't go back to your paypal balance.
Once marked as completed it will automatically go back to your bank account or credit card but takes up to a week to process through to the bank and a bit longer for a c.c (paypal say allow 30 days but I have never waited longer than a week for mine).

Why can't you open a dispute for "item received but not as described" > put in what has happened and the return tracking number and escalate it to a claim for paypal to sort.
